求助,thinkphp5的like操作 直接把 a變成字元了

2025-07-16 22:55:16 字數 1427 閱讀 8862

1樓:綠筱岸夤緣

例如:**如下 複製**。

1.$user = m("user"); // 例項化user物件。

2.$user->where('type=1 and status=1')->select();

最後生成的sql語句是。

**如下 複製**。

select * from think_user where type=1 and status=1

如果進行多欄位查詢,那麼欄位之間的預設邏輯關係是 邏輯與 and,但是用下面的規則可以更改預設的邏輯判斷,通過使用 _logic 定義查詢邏輯:

**如下 複製**。

1.$user = m("user"); // 例項化user物件。

2.$condition['name'] = 'thinkphp';

3.$condition['account'] = 'thinkphp';

4.$condition['_logic'] = 'or';

5.// 把查詢條件傳入查詢方法。

誰給我看看我用thinkphp的實現like查詢資料庫,怎麼不好使,**出錯了!

2樓:網友

public function sercon()"%$search%"這裡不能用單引號,單引號的話變數會被當成字串,不能正確解析;

where條件中如樓下所說,需要整個$where變數;

p函式?這裡返回值是陣列型別,需要print_r,如果是自己封裝的列印陣列的函式的話這個可以忽略。

我用thinkphp框架,用like查詢資料庫怎麼不好使啊,****出錯了!

3樓:親親木朵

寫法不對,你可以吧like直接寫在where中。

db=m('themecards')->where("like '%".$search."%'")->find();

4樓:宇之流星

把『%%改成「%%試試,另外,where中只寫$where

5樓:

在 『%search%』 再加乙個引號試試。

6樓:奔跑吧皮皮蝦

表示式查詢 上面的查詢條件僅僅是乙個簡單的相等判斷,可以使用查詢表示式支援更多的sql查詢語法,並且可以用於陣列或者物件方式的查詢(下面僅以陣列方式為例說明),查詢表示式的使用格式: $map['欄位名'] = array('表示式','查詢條件')

趙桐正講的thinkphp中sql模糊查詢時%{$_post['username']}%,為什麼有{}?

7樓:庚飛雨

變數前後有字元的話,要加上 {}來區分,不然系統會預設的將$ 後面所有的字元都當成變數的名字。

thinkphp的分頁css樣式怎麼修改啊。。求解中

你直接找到 裡面 行到 行改。thinkphp分頁的樣式是怎麼修改的,在 修改?求大神解答!你可以多用幾個資料多分幾個頁,然後檢視源 看看分頁 的css 加個樣式表就ok了。aa hover a active thinkphp.分頁樣式怎麼弄 是文件看不懂嗎?看到有人說我亂問題,也看到有個反對在那裡...

thinkphp中的修改和刪除的那個id怎麼傳過來,可以寫出具體的程式碼

可以放在頁面裡的隱藏域 post 過去。,寫在url後面 module action id 就有get或者post從html頁面傳過來的,然後接下就可以了!html檔案中。刪除php檔案中。function receivenewsdel id get n id 接收n id news m news ...

分文理求助 5,文理分科求助

不會啊,女生也可以選的,呵呵,我就是啊,其實還好啦,就是物理剛學的時候比較崩潰,不過,既然你物理還不錯,那你不妨選理科啊,數學和英語好好補一下,很拉分的,對了,還有就是,不管選文還是理,都要把基礎學好,還有就是多做點題。ps 心理狀態要調整好啊。數學不好別選理了 物理還好 我感覺數學特糾結 剛分科 ...